The Food Safety and Standards Authority of India (FSSAI) has issued a notification updating labelling norms for packaged food exports, effective from 1 January 2027. The most significant change is the requirement for full nutritional information in the destination-country language for shipments to the European Union and Canada.

Key requirements

Exporters must now print the front-of-pack nutritional declaration in the destination market’s official language(s) — meaning German for Germany, French for France, both English and French for Canada and Belgium, and so on. The declaration must include energy, total fat, saturated fat, carbohydrate, sugar, protein and salt content per 100g and per serving.

Allergen and origin disclosure

The 14 EU regulated allergens must be highlighted in bold within the ingredient list. Country-of-origin information must reference the actual production location, not just the dispatch port. For multi-ingredient products, the origin of the primary ingredient must be disclosed if it differs from the country shown on the front of pack.

Action for exporters

Begin label artwork review and translation now to allow time for FSSAI artwork approval, which typically takes 6–10 weeks. Build a 4-month buffer before the January 2027 enforcement date to clear in-transit and warehoused stock under the old format.
